from qpid.messaging import *
from qpid.tests.messaging import Base
import math
class ThresholdTests (Base):
"""
Test queue threshold events are sent and received correctly
"""
def setup_connection(self):
return Connection.establish(self.broker, **self.connection_options())
def setup_session(self):
return self.conn.session()
def do_threshold_test(self, key, value, messages):
rcv = self.ssn.receiver("qmf.default.topic/agent.ind.event.org_apache_qpid_broker.queueThresholdExceeded.#")
snd = self.ssn.sender("ttq; {create:always, node: {x-declare:{auto_delete:True,exclusive:True,arguments:{'%s':%s}}}}" % (key, value))
size = 0
count = 0
for m in messages:
snd.send(m)
count = count + 1
size = size + len(m.content)
event = rcv.fetch()
schema = event.content[0]["_schema_id"]
assert schema["_class_name"] == "queueThresholdExceeded"
values = event.content[0]["_values"]
assert values["qName"] == "ttq"
assert values["msgDepth"] == count, "msgDepth %s, expected %s" % (values["msgDepth"], count)
assert values["byteDepth"] == size, "byteDepth %s, expected %s" % (values["byteDepth"], size)
def test_alert_count(self):
self.do_threshold_test("qpid.alert_count", 5, [Message("msg-%s" % i) for i in range(5)])
def test_alert_size(self):
self.do_threshold_test("qpid.alert_size", 25, [Message("msg-%s" % i) for i in range(5)])
def test_alert_count_alias(self):
self.do_threshold_test("x-qpid-maximum-message-count", 10, [Message("msg-%s" % i) for i in range(10)])
def test_alert_size_alias(self):
self.do_threshold_test("x-qpid-maximum-message-size", 15, [Message("msg-%s" % i) for i in range(3)])
